## Waveform Preview: Build Provenance

Every build of the Soundloom waveform preview service is produced by the Kilnworks pipeline from a tagged commit. No manual builds ship to production, ever. Artifacts are signed at build time and verified at deploy. To confirm what's running, check the provenance token stamped below.

session token of bahaf-kawig = htk9_82f95f87e

Quarterly Planning Note — Annual Billing Shift

Hi sales leads — quick update from Fernhollow HQ. Starting next quarter we're steering all new Glimmerdash accounts to annual billing. Monthly stays available as a fallback, but comp plans will favour annual from day one. Training decks land Friday. Existing renewals are unaffected for now. The confidential context on why is noted just below.

board note of bagap-kagup: The western region missed its Ulamir quota by 9.6 percent last quarter. Lamysax Foods plans to raise the Quenvan list price by 10.5 percent in October. The finance team signed off on a budget of $75.1 million for Project Quenmir. The renewal with Beliusax Group closes at $358.3 million a year, 29.2 percent above the last contract.

## Data Stores — Paylark Integration Tests

Heads up: the flaky payments integration tests usually trace back to the ledger replica, not the app code. The tests hit a shared staging Postgres that gets wiped nightly, so anything running near 02:00 will see dropped connections. For your review, the relevant store is `ledger_staging`, owned by the Settlements squad. It connects using the string below.

database URL for bahop-yagep: mssql://sildor_svc:35ha7jz@db-fb6d.nelvrodyn.example:5432/casath